In a city renowned for its international outlook and connectivity,The Hong Kong Academy for Performing Arts (HKAPA)plays a unique and influential role in nurturing future generations of performing artists, including performers, practitioners, designers, and technicians. Ranked 10th in the 2026 QS World University Rankings for Performing Arts and 1st in Asia, the Academy and its Schools of Chinese Opera, Dance, Drama, Film & Television, Music, and Theatre & Entertainment Arts form a vibrant centre of practice, production, teaching, and practice-as-research. Its outstanding reputation is reinforced by the quality of its graduates and its partnerships with centres of excellence locally, regionally, and internationally. Through international residencies, visiting artists, and a distinguished alumni network—including some of the most respected professionals in their disciplines—the Academy is committed to training future world-class performers and practitioners.

The Campus Manager (Facilities Management) will report to the Head of Campus Facilities and oversee the Academy's facilities services and management functions. The role focuses on operational excellence, health and safety, emergency preparedness, stakeholder engagement and continuous improvement to support a safe, efficient and welcoming campus environment.

Key Responsibilities
  • (a) Facilities Operations and Service Delivery

    Lead the delivery of facilities management services across the Academy's campuses, including security, cleaning, landscape maintenance, catering, car park operations and other campus support services.

  • (b) Health, Safety, Emergency Preparedness and Compliance

    Lead the Academy's health, safety and emergency preparedness programmes, ensuring compliance with statutory and institutional requirements.

  • (c) Service Transformation, Digitalisation and Continuous Improvement

    Review and modernise facilities management policies, procedures and workflows to improve efficiency, accountability and service quality. Champion process optimisation, digitalisation and technology adoption, and foster a culture of innovation, ownership and continuous improvement among facilities staff and service providers.

  • (d) Contract and Vendor Management

    Manage outsourced facilities services contracts, caterers, including procurement, contract administration, budget control and performance monitoring.

  • (e) Stakeholder Engagement and Cross-functional Collaboration

    Partner with academic schools, administrative departments, venue users and service providers to understand operational needs and enhance the campus experience.

  • (f) Leadership and Team Management

    Lead and develop facilities management staff and service teams, fostering a culture of professionalism, accountability, customer focus and continuous improvement.

  • (g) Other Duties

    Perform any other duties as assigned by supervisors and senior management of the Academy.

Requirements
  • (a) A recognised degree in Facilities Management, Property Management, Building Surveying, Building Services Engineering, Engineering or a related discipline;
  • (b) Normally, at least 10 years' relevant post-qualification experience in facilities management, campus operations, property management or related fields, of which at least 3-5 years must include substantial supervisory and management responsibilities;
  • (c) Proven experience in managing facilities operations, outsourced service contracts and stakeholder engagement within a large and complex organisation;
  • (d) Experience in overseeing security, cleaning, landscape maintenance, catering, car park operations and other campus support services;
  • (e) Sound knowledge of occupational health and safety requirements, risk management, emergency preparedness, incident response and relevant statutory requirements in Hong Kong;
  • (f) Experience in emergency planning, evacuation procedures, fire safety management and coordination with emergency services and regulatory authorities;
  • (g) Demonstrated experience in service improvement, process optimisation, workflow transformation or operational excellence initiatives;
  • (h) Strong leadership, people management, organisational and problem-solving skills;
  • (i) Excellent communication, stakeholder management and customer service skills; and
  • (j) Good command of written and spoken English and Chinese.

The following will be considered an advantage:

  • (a) Membership of relevant professional institutions such as HKIFM, HKIH, CIH, HKIS, HKIE, CIOB, RICS or equivalent;
  • (b) Experience gained in tertiary education institutions, performing arts venues, theatres, auditoria, cultural institutions or other multi-purpose facilities;
  • (c) Experience in facilities management systems, including Computerized Maintenance Management Systems (CMMS), workflow automation, digitalisation initiatives, smart campus technologies, sustainability programmes and ESG-related projects; and
  • (d) Professional qualifications or training in occupational safety and health, emergency management, business continuity management, security management or related disciplines.
TERMS OF APPOINTMENT

Appointment will be on a two-year renewable contract, subject to performance and mutual agreement. A gratuity payment may be granted upon satisfactory completion of the full contract. Fringe benefits include leave, medical, and dental benefits. The starting salary will be commensurate with qualifications and experience.
